Former Armagh Lord Mayor Mealla heartbroken after losing darling dad to ‘cruel hand of Covid’

Mealla Campbell with her dad Dessie Bratton

The former Lord Mayor of Armagh Mealla Campbell has been left heartbroken after the loss of her father which she blamed on the “cruel hand of Covid”.

Dessie Bratton passed away at Craigavon Area Hospital today (Monday).

He was 88 years of age.

Daughter Mealla had been Lord Mayor when the coronavirus pandemic was declared. She led ABC Council through some extremely difficult times as it worked to oversee and encourage a community response to Covid-19 to help bring support to those who needed it, businesses and individuals and those who found themselves dependant on the goodwill of others due to self-isolation and shielding.

Just last month it was confirmed that Mealla was stepping down from ABC Council.

This evening, she confirmed the loss of her dear dad, who had been a resident of Collegelands Nursing Home.

He passed away at Craigavon Area Hospital, according to a funeral notice, “under the excellent care of the nurses and doctors in 2 south”.

Mealla paid tribute to her father in a poignant and fitting social media post as she posted a picture holding his hand.

She ended her tribute with three words encouraging people to do their bit to help prevent the spread of Covid-19 – a simply reminder: “Face. Space. Hands.”

Offering his sympathies to his SDLP colleague was Newry and Armagh MLA Justin McNulty.

He said: “My sympathies are with my friend Mealla on the sad loss of her dear Father Dessie Bratton RIP.

“It is terribly sad to lose a parent but at this time it is especially traumatic.”

Mr Bratton, who was predeceased by son Emlyn and daughter Rebecca, is survived by his wife, Sheelagh, daughter Mealla, son Michael and a wider family circle.

A private burial service will take place in St Patrick’s Cemetery in Armagh tomorrow (Tuesday), at 4pm.
